I get the following query result:
EmployeeName payelement payelementValue payelementOrder
------------ ---------- --------------- ---------------
emp1 PE1 122 2
emp1 PE2 122 1
emp2 PE1 122 2
emp2 PE2 122 1
emp3 PE1 122 2
emp3 PE2 122 1
Which results in a report that looks like:
Employee Name PE2 PE1
emp1 122 122
emp2 122 122
emp3 122 122
I have created a matrix in rdlc report and and put the column field with the ->'payelement ' and the value field with ->'payelementValue' and set the rows field with ->'employeeName ' the problem now is that I want to sort the 'payelement' upon the field named 'payelementOrder' which represents the order for paylements in their actual table while I actually get them sorted alphabetically by defualt i.e.(PE1 then PE2). I Solved by this... Go to the .rdlc... Check the Row Groups(which we will find in the left-bottom) under of that we will find the grouped column name (which we are having in the tables) then right click on it-> Go to Group properties... -> Go to sorting-> on the sort by give the column name which you want to sort according to and Click Ok.
And You are Done....

When you created a matrix you got a Column group. In the group properties of the column group you can set order by specific field (payelementOrder in your case)
